Rekeying

If your Toyota key fob isn't responding properly to your commands, it might just be the battery. You can purchase CR2032 batteries at La Jolla hardware shops. To replace the battery in your key fob, take out the old one first. Then, look for a small hole in the case or beneath the fob. This is typically small notch or slot. Insert a thin, flat tool into the opening. Carefully open the case. Remove the circuit board and take off the battery that was in place. Take a picture or make a note of what kind of battery it is and how it fits in the case, so that you can place the new battery in the same way.

Transponder Programming

It's important to learn how to program a key fob correctly regardless of whether you've just purchased one or want to replace an old one. This will ensure that it functions with your Toyota key fob, and provide you with an additional key fob in the event that your original one isn't working. Follow these steps to complete the job!

To begin, shut all windows and doors of your vehicle. Insert your master key in the ignition without turning. It should remain there for a few seconds then remove it. Repeat this process five times in a row. This will put your vehicle in mode of programming. You can find the instructions on YouTube.

You'll also have to program your new transponder chip. The chips have an unique number that is specific to your key. This helps prevent an engine from beginning in the event of a stolen key. toyota key programming near me keys come in a variety of kinds. The most commonly used are the D chip and the G chip and the H chip. The G and H chips cannot be used with each other, so when you have a G chip in your master key it won't work with any key that has an H chip.

After you have programmed your new chip, put it in the ignition and then start your vehicle. Be sure to hold it for just a few seconds before the security light ceases to flash. You can then exit the programming mode by opening your driver's door.

Key Fob Programming

Most modern Toyotas are operated via key fobs, in contrast to earlier models that required physical keys. These devices communicate with the computer of the car to unlock and start it. The owner is also able to lock the doors and set alarms. They can be programmed using one or more keys.

You might need to program your Toyota key fob in case you are buying an entirely new model or if your old one is no longer working. The reprogramming process is simple, but they can take a lot of time and can be somewhat complicated for those who aren't familiar with these procedures. The most efficient method to get the key fob programed is by taking it to a dealership however this can be expensive.

The first thing you have to do is remove the battery. This can be accomplished in a few different methods based on the model. You can either insert the key into the slot marked (Newer Models), or use a thin flat instrument (like a miniature flathead screwdriver) to make a small notch close to the power button. When you've got the case open, take care not to damage the circuit board by gently lifting it. After you have removed the battery that was in the case and replaced it with a brand new one of the same type (CR 2032 3V) and carefully snap the case back together.

Test the key fob to confirm it is working correctly. If it doesn't work, open the case again and examine the inside of how to reprogram a toyota key fob the battery was placed. You should also check the connections to ensure they're free of any crimps or pinched. Before reprogramming the device, check that all buttons work correctly after reseating it.

If your key fob still isn't working, you may have visit a Toyota dealership to have it changed. Dealerships use specific tools to program fobs for your Toyota. They can complete the job quicker than other options.

You'll need to replace your vehicle key immediately if it's damaged or stolen. Depending on the severity of the damage, you can get the replacement key from a locksmith or dealer. You should also keep an extra car key in your bag to avoid being locked out in the future.

Toyota began using transponder keys in the late 1990s to try to stop theft. The "D Chip", also known as the Dot Key, is the most popular of the numerous versions. The key can be identified by a small dot or dimple on the blade of the metal, that is around three times larger than a ballpoint.

You'll need to take your key to an authorized locksmith or dealer for the rekeying process if it's a D-chip. They'll be able to cut the key using the vin number and program the new chip to connect with the engine immobilizer in your vehicle. They will also test the key to make sure it locks, unlocks and then starts the engine.
